The Harris Center for Mental Health and IDD (“The HARRIS CENTER”) is looking for a Accountant I to join our team. Responsibilities include analyzing trends, costs, revenues, financial commitments and obligations. Reports organization’s finances to management and offers suggestions about resource utilization. Familiar with standard concepts, practices, and procedures within a particular funding stream. Relies on professional judgment and experience to plan and accomplish goals. Serves as liaison between funding stream on behalf of agency. Works under minimal supervision with moderate latitude for use of initiative and independent judgment.

Your role in action:

  • Prepares routine monthly journal entries for assigned accounts and ensures that all account activity is recorded accurately and timely.
  • Performs analysis of general ledger reconciliations and accrual entries thoroughly and timely. Reviews entries, verifies amounts and compares balances as to reasonableness, and interprets trends or deviations from expected results.
  • Prepares account reconciliations and accrual entries thoroughly and timely. Reviews entries, verifies amounts and compares balances for reasonableness for deviation from source documents. Proposes with correcting entries as needed.
  • Prepare financial and program required reports and collect necessary data, supporting documentation and statistics.
  • Ensure that budget for financial and program is current and accurate.
  • Maintain complete and accurate files, including supporting documentation, for all reports, journal entries and analysis.
  • Review of expenses and revenues incurred/received to ensure compliance with GAAP and program requirements.
  • Cooperates with internal and external auditors in conducting audits and explaining accounting practices, program requirements, and preparing requested schedules and providing explanation to questions.
  • Communicates regularly with various internal and external personnel to facilitate collection and analysis of financial data.
  • Answers questions posed by agency personnel and recommends procedures to address issues.

What qualifications will you need:

Education:

  • Bachelor’s degree in accounting required.
  • CPA, other professional certification, or Master’s degree preferred but not required.

Experience:

  • 0 – 3 years of experience in accounting necessary to gain expertise needed to fully understand account analysis and maintain a variety of accounting reports.
  • Knowledge of Generally Accepted Accounting Principles and automated accounting systems and accounting methods.

Required Knowledge, Skills & Abilities:

  • Ability to interpret and apply accounting theory.
  • Ability to analyze and consolidate accounting data.
  • Ability to work accurately and timely with numerical detail.
  • Ability to utilize computer applications (Word, Excel, etc.) at an intermediate level.
  • Must possess strong interpersonal skills, communication and organizational skills.
  • Must be able to multi-task and have strong analytical and problem-solving skills.

About us:

The HARRIS CENTER is the state-designated Local Mental Health Authority and Local Intellectual and Developmental Disability (IDD) Authority serving Harris County, Texas. As the largest behavioral and developmental disability care center in Texas, The Harris Center provided care to over 96,000 people in fiscal year 2023!

As part of its mission to transform the lives of people with behavioral health and IDD needs in the third largest county in the United States, The HARRIS CENTER provides a full continuum of services at 86 different sites across Harris County. In addition, services are provided in more than 40 different languages as well as sign language to better serve what is one of the most diverse and multi-cultural communities in the nation.

By utilizing the unique expertise of its more than 2,500 employees, The Harris Center is committed to meeting the behavioral health and IDD needs of Harris County residents and giving them hope to live to their fullest potential.
